Root cause analysis (RCA) is a critical process used to identify the underlying reasons for problems, failures, or issues. It's a systematic approach to get to the bottom of an issue, enabling organizations to address the root cause and prevent similar problems from recurring. One of the first steps in RCA is categorizing the causes of a problem. In this article, we'll delve into the three basic types of causes within root cause analysis.

Understanding these categories is essential for effective problem-solving. It helps teams focus their efforts on addressing the real root causes, rather than merely treating symptoms. Let's explore these categories in detail.

Root Causes
Root causes are the fundamental reasons for a problem. They are the initial triggers that set off a chain of events leading to the issue. To identify root causes, you need to dig deep and ask 'why' multiple times. Here are two key types of root causes:

Systematic or Process Issues
These are inherent problems in the way work is done or systems are designed. They can include inadequate procedures, lack of standardization, or poorly defined roles and responsibilities. For instance, a high error rate in data entry could be due to a complex, confusing data entry process.

To identify systematic issues, look for patterns in the data, trends over time, or recurring problems. Once identified, these issues can be addressed through process improvement initiatives.
Human Error
Human error is a common root cause, often stemming from lack of training, fatigue, stress, or miscommunication. It's important to note that human error is not a failure of the individual, but rather a systems issue that needs to be addressed.

To understand human error, consider the context in which the error occurred. Was there adequate training? Were there sufficient resources? Was there clear communication? Addressing human error often involves improving systems, providing better training, or enhancing communication.
Contributing Causes
Contributing causes, or secondary causes, are factors that exacerbate or amplify the problem, but are not the root cause. They don't cause the problem on their own, but they make it worse. Contributing causes can be physical, like a lack of maintenance leading to equipment failure, or human, like a lack of supervision leading to errors.

Identifying contributing causes is crucial because addressing them can help mitigate the impact of the problem. For example, if a lack of maintenance is contributing to equipment failure, regular maintenance could reduce the frequency and severity of failures.
Physical Causes




















Physical causes are environmental factors that contribute to a problem. They could be physical conditions like temperature, humidity, or vibration, or they could be physical assets like equipment, tools, or materials.
To identify physical causes, look for changes in the physical environment that coincide with the problem. For instance, if a machine starts malfunctioning after a power surge, the power surge could be a physical contributing cause.
Human Causes
Human causes are actions or inactions by people that contribute to a problem. They could be lack of knowledge, skills, or training, or they could be behavioral issues like poor communication or lack of cooperation.
To identify human causes, consider the roles and responsibilities of the people involved. Were they adequately trained? Were they properly supervised? Did they have the right tools and resources to do their jobs effectively?
Latent Causes
Latent causes are underlying conditions that set the stage for a problem to occur. They are present but not immediately obvious, and they often go unnoticed until a problem occurs. Latent causes can be systemic issues, like a lack of safety culture, or they can be physical conditions, like a design flaw in a product.
Identifying latent causes requires a proactive approach. It involves looking for potential problems before they happen, rather than reacting to problems after they've occurred. For example, if a company has a history of safety incidents, a latent cause might be a lack of safety training. Addressing this latent cause could prevent future safety incidents.
